第三章 数据类型、n常量与变量.pptVIP

  • 10
  • 0
  • 约6.53千字
  • 约 54页
  • 2016-12-07 发布于湖南
  • 举报
第三章 数据类型、n常量与变量

* 3.3 变量 程序级变量:指定义的变量可以被程序中所有模块使用,也称“全局变量”。声明程序级变量的语句必须放在模块开始的通用声明段中。语句: Public 变量名 As 数据类型名 程序级变量在模块启动时创建,程序退出时清除。 * 3.3 变量 变量的作用域取决于:定义变量时使用的关键词和定义变量语句的位置。 程序中某个过程中的语句: 可以存取本过程中定义的过程级变量、所在模块定义的模块级变量、任意模块定义的全局变量。 不能存取其他过程中定义的过程级变量、其他模块中定义的模块级变量。 * 3.3 变量 一条语句定义多个变量: 强制变量定义: 与其他语言不同,VB允许不定义就使用变量,对没有定义而直接使用的变量,VB把它作为变体数据类型(Variant)。 使用强制变量定义功能:Option Explicit Dim a as integer,b as string,c as boolean,d as date * 3.3 变量 3、变量的赋值与取值 给变量赋值使用赋值语句: [Let] 变量名=表达式 “=”为赋值号,不是等号。赋值语句的执行结果是将表达式的值写入变量名代表的内存中,原来的值被覆盖。 如果表达式值的数据类型与变量的数据类型不一致,在赋值时会进行类型转换。 * 3.3 变量 变量的值除非被赋新值,否则不会自动变化。 对于数值类型变量,如果被赋的

文档评论(0)

1亿VIP精品文档

相关文档